Industry Veteran Bedoya To Lead Sales Efforts for FUJIFILM Optical Devices Division in Latin America, Mexico, and Caribbean

FUJIFILM North America Corporation, Optical Devices Division announced that Adriano Bedoya has been named Director of Sales and Marketing for Latin America, Mexico, and the Caribbean. In his new role, Bedoya is responsible for all aspects of sales in those regions. Bedoya will report directly to Vice President of Broadcasting and Communications, Gordon Tubbs.

“Adriano has been a key figure in the Latin American market for many years,” said Toshihiko Tanaka, division president. “I’m extremely confident he’ll be a great asset to our team. He knows the region well and is highly respected by our clientele in the area. The combination of Adriano and Mario Rodriguez both working in this region doubles our efforts and strengthens our presence considerably.”

“We have a lot of potential to experience growth in the Latin American broadcast and digital cinema space in the immediate future,” Tanaka continued. “Adriano’s experience implementing international sales and marketing strategies will help us capitalize on those opportunities.”

Bedoya has over 20 years of sales experience in the region. He started his new position with FUJIFILM Optical Devices Division on Sept. 1. He is based out of Weston, FL.

“The Optical Devices Division is known for its tradition of tremendous research and development in FUJINON digital cinema and broadcast optics,” said Bedoya. “I’m looking forward to working with such an established team and applying my talents to ensure the company’s continued success in this exciting region.”
